Analysis

Togo recorded 0.9868 tonnes per hectare for cocoa bean yields in 2024.

That represents a change of up 11.8% over ten years.

Over the whole period, cocoa bean yields in Togo peaked at 1.13 tonnes per hectare in 2022 and was at its lowest, 0.1464 tonnes per hectare, in 1991.

That places Togo 4th out of 61 countries with data for 2024, putting it in the top 10%.

The long-run direction has been consistently rising across the 64 years of available data.

Averages by decade

DecadeAverage LowestHighest Years
1960s 0.7521 tonnes per hectare 0.65 tonnes per hectare 0.8176 tonnes per hectare 9
1970s 0.5436 tonnes per hectare 0.36 tonnes per hectare 0.8529 tonnes per hectare 10
1980s 0.337 tonnes per hectare 0.2124 tonnes per hectare 0.4611 tonnes per hectare 10
1990s 0.277 tonnes per hectare 0.1464 tonnes per hectare 0.4357 tonnes per hectare 10
2000s 0.5694 tonnes per hectare 0.2684 tonnes per hectare 0.7603 tonnes per hectare 10
2010s 0.9058 tonnes per hectare 0.7782 tonnes per hectare 1.05 tonnes per hectare 10
2020s 1.06 tonnes per hectare 0.9868 tonnes per hectare 1.13 tonnes per hectare 5
